Видео: Какво е претоварване в Python?
2024 Автор: Lynn Donovan | [email protected]. Последно модифициран: 2023-12-15 23:43
Претоварване , в контекста на програмирането, се отнася до способността на функция или оператор да се държат по различни начини в зависимост от параметрите, които се предават на функцията, или операндите, върху които действа операторът.
Хората също питат какво е претоварване на оператора в python?
Претоварване на оператора в Python . Претоварване на оператора означава придаване на разширено значение извън тяхното предварително дефинирано оперативно значение. Например оператор + се използва за добавяне на две цели числа, както и за свързване на два низа и сливане на два списъка. Това е постижимо, защото '+' оператор е претоварен от int клас и str клас.
Освен това, какво имаш предвид под претоварване? Претоварване се отнася до способността да се използва един идентификатор за дефиниране на множество методи на клас, които се различават по своите входни и изходни параметри. Претоварен Методите обикновено се използват, когато концептуално изпълняват същата задача, но с малко по-различен набор от параметри.
Знайте също, има ли претоварване на методите в Python?
Там не е претоварване на метода в python . Можете обаче да използвате аргументи по подразбиране, както следва. Когато му предадете аргумент, той ще следва логиката на първото условие и ще изпълни първия оператор за печат. Когато му предадете никакви аргументи, той ще премине в условието else и ще изпълни втория оператор за печат.
Какви са основните методи за претоварване в Python?
В Python можете да дефинирате а метод по такъв начин, че има много начини да го наречем. Даден сингъл метод или функция , можем сами да зададем броя на параметрите. Зависи от функция дефиниция, може да се извика с нула, един, два или повече параметри. Това е известно като претоварване на метода.
Препоръчано:
Какво е w3c какво е Whatwg?
Работната група по технологии за уеб хипертекстови приложения (WHATWG) е общност от хора, които се интересуват от развитието на HTML и свързаните с него технологии. WHATWG е основана от лица от Apple Inc., Mozilla Foundation и Opera Software, водещи доставчици на уеб браузъри, през 2004 г
Какво е процес в операционна система какво е нишка в операционна система?
Процесът, най-просто казано, е изпълняваща се програма. Една или повече нишки се изпълняват в контекста на процеса. Нишката е основната единица, на която операционната система разпределя процесорното време. Пулът от нишки се използва основно за намаляване на броя на нишките на приложения и осигуряване на управление на работните нишки
Какво означава претоварване на мрежата?
Претоварването на мрежата в теорията за мрежи за данни и опашки е намаленото качество на услугата, което възниква, когато мрежов възел или връзка пренася повече данни, отколкото може да поеме. Мрежите използват техники за контрол на задръстванията и за избягване на задръстванията, за да се опитат да избегнат колапс
Какво е претоварване и отменяне на метода?
Претоварването възниква, когато два или повече метода в един клас имат едно и също име на метод, но различни параметри. Отмяната означава наличието на два метода със същото име и параметри на метода (т.е. подпис на метода). Единият от методите е в родителския клас, а другият е в дъщерния клас
Възможно ли е претоварване на методите в Java?
Претоварването на метода е функция, която позволява на клас да има повече от един метод с едно и също име, ако техните списъци с аргументи са различни. Това е подобно на претоварването на конструктора в Java, което позволява на клас да има повече от един конструктор с различни списъци с аргументи